A coffeepot contains 1 1⁄2 quarts of coffee. After Tonya pours an equal amount of coffee into two cups, 3 1⁄2 cups of coffee rem
PIT_PIT [208]

Answer:

1.25cups(8oz/1cup)=10 ounces

Step-by-step explanation:

we convert 1 1/2 quarts to cups. There are 4 cups in a quart:

1 1/2 quarts= 3/2 quarts (4 cups/ 1 quart)= 6 cups

Amount poured out:

6 cups- 3.5 cups= 2.5 cups

Amount poured in each cup:

2.5/2=1.25 cups
